Genesis 47:10-16 Lexham English Bible (LEB)

10. And Jacob blessed Pharaoh, and he went out from the presence of Pharaoh.

11. And Joseph settled his father and his brothers, and he gave them property in the land of Egypt in the best part of the land, in the land of Rameses, as Pharaoh had instructed.

12. And Joseph provided his father and his brothers and all the household of his father with food, according to the number of their children.

13. Now there was no food in all the land, for the famine was very severe. And the land of Egypt languished, with the land of Canaan, on account of the famine.

14. And Joseph collected all the money found in the land of Egypt and in the land of Canaan in exchange for the grain that they were buying. And Joseph brought the money into the house of Pharaoh.

15. And when the money was spent in the land of Egypt and from the land of Canaan, all of Egypt came to Joseph, saying, “Give us food! Why should we die before you? For the money is used up.”

16. And Joseph said, “Give your livestock and I will give you food in exchange for your livestock if your money is used up.”
